DESCRIPTION ISSI The IS61(64)LF12832A, IS64VF12832A, IS61(64) LF/VF12836A and IS61(64)LF/VF25618A are high-speed, low-power synchronous static RAMs designed to provide burstable, high-performance memory for communication and networking applications. The IS61(64)LF12832A is organized as 131,072 words by 32 bits. The IS61(64)LF/ VF12836A is organized as 131,072 words by 36 bits. The IS61(64)LF/VF25618A is organized as 262,144 words by 18 bits. Fabricated with ogy, the device integrates a 2-bit burst counter, high-speed SRAM core, and high-drive capability outputs into a single monolithic circuit ...
